If there Are Any Restrictions Enabled
Once you change these screen time installing apps settings to allow then go ahead and check with your apps are updating on your iPhone and your apps will update on iPhone without any issue.
If you have enabled content and restriction on iPhone then sometimes you can experience this issue of apps not updating from app store, so its better to disable or turn off content and restriction settings and update apps on iPhone from app store.
Once you turn off content and privacy restriction settings, then go to the app store and select the app that you want to update and update apps and you wont get any problem updating apps on the app store on iPhone 14, 13. 12 on iOS 16, 15, 14 etc.
Check with your apple id and if you have any issue then you may experience apps updating or downloading from app store issues.
If you have logged into a different apple id on the app store then you will get to see this issue of apps not updating on iPhone.
Once you logout of apple id and login in again, then if there are any issues with apple id leading to apps not updating issues will be resolved successfully.
Low internal storage space also causes this issue of apps not updating issues and once you free up storage space then apps will start updating on your iPhone on iOS 16.
Sometimes there might be an issue with the app as well and you need to delete and reinstall the app and offload the app which is causing this issue of the app not updating and try reinstall app will fix this issue of apps not updating on iPhone.
